Mount Cross Country Teams Headed to NCAA Mid-Atlantic Regional on Friday

NCAA Mid-Atlantic Regional
Friday, November 15, 2019
Goodman Campus Cross Country Course | Bethlehem, Pa.
Women's Race (6K):  11:00 a.m. | Men's Race (10K):  12:00 p.m.

Mount Update:  The Mount men's team finished in third place while the women's team was fourth at the Northeast Conference Championships on November 2nd at Stanley Quarter Park in New Britain, Conn.  The men had a trio of All-NEC performers in Will Merritt, Isaac Kole and Mitchel Wileczek while Erin Jaskot and Maddie Kole collected All-NEC honors on the women's side.  Merritt was the Mount's top finisher, placing third overall, while Jaskot had an impressive showing as well, finishing in second place in the women's meet.  Click HERE for the complete results.

Regional Rankings:  The Mount men's team is ranked 15th in the Mid-Atlantic Region in the latest USTFCCCA Men's Cross Country Regional Rankings.  The Mountaineers have appeared in the rankings every week this season.  Villanova leads the rankings, followed by Georgetown, Temple, Penn, Princeton, Penn State, Navy, Pittsburgh, La Salle, Saint Joseph's, Lehigh, Bucknell, Monmouth, Duquesne and Mount St. Mary's.

Last Year at the Mid-Atlantic Regional: Nicolas Fransham finished in 27th overall to pace the Mountaineer men's team to a 14th-place finish (out of 24) at last year's NCAA Mid-Atlantic Regional hosted by Penn State.  Erin Jaskot finished 45th to pace the women's team, which was 22nd (out of 30).  For the full recap, click HERE.
